Re: Fusion 5: Unity grayed out

FYI for anyone sitll following this community, this issue still occurs in 5.0.3, though not consistently. I have been able to wake my machine and have unity still work. I suspect it might have something to do with my use of a thunderbolt monitor in conjunction with coming out of sleep mode.

 

At any rate, the solution has been posted earlier in this thread so I don't intend to take credit for this, but an easy fix is:

 

1. go to ths system tray, kill vmware tools

2. restart vmware tools: create a shortcut with the following in the target field: "C:\Program Files\VMware\VMware Tools\vmtoolsd.exe" -n vmusr
Hope this helps others afflicted with the same problem.
Update: I've confirmed it has nothing to do with my thunderbolt monitor; I used the laptop today, and after coming out of sleep, the unity problem presented itself. The thunderbolt monitor was not used today at all.
